Alert: VRAM-PROFILER-STALE fires when the Quillgraph GPU memory profiler hasn't reported a sample in 15 minutes on any training node. Usually means the profiler sidecar crashed or the node lost its telemetry socket. First step: restart the sidecar via the node agent — do not reboot the node, that kills running jobs. If three or more nodes alert together, suspect the collector service instead. Triage steps and sidecar restart commands are written up on the internal page here.

operations page: https://confluence.lumicsys.internal/projects/display/projects/display

## Escalation: RateMatch Parity Checker

If the parity checker starts flagging every hotel as out-of-parity, it's almost always a stale currency table, not a real pricing incident—so don't page anyone at 3 a.m. for that. Refresh the table, re-run the diff, and check again. Still broken? Loop in the pricing crew directly.

alerts address for kafof-bagag: kasael@olvarqdyn.corp

## Changelog — Stormline Notifier v4.1

Quick note for security review: we reworked the weather-alert fan-out. Alerts now fan out through a signed queue instead of the old webhook spray, so every downstream consumer verifies a per-message signature before processing. We also dropped the shared broadcast token entirely — each region gets scoped credentials rotated daily. Replay protection uses a 5-minute window. Threat model doc is attached to the release ticket. The engineer who owns this change is listed below.

approver of tawip-bagap = Holdor Silath

Title: Session tokens not refreshing after idle timeout in Quillbase portal.

Users idle longer than 30 minutes get a silent refresh failure; next action returns a 401 and dumps them to login with unsaved work lost. Affects Quillbase web only, not the Fernlight mobile client. Workaround: tell users to save before stepping away, or reload the page manually before resuming. Fix is merged and queued for the Tuesday deploy. Do not escalate duplicates; link them here instead. Reference the patched build below.

session token of kahag-bawip = htk6_729d08